Tinnitus

The perception of sound without an external acoustic source. It affects 10 to 15 percent of adults, with 1 to 2 percent experiencing severe distress and functional impairment. Distress correlates poorly with loudness and strongly with attention, emotional response and insomnia, which is why treatment targets the reaction rather than the sound.

Classification

  • Subjective tinnitus, audible only to the patient, accounting for well over 95 percent.
  • Objective tinnitus, generated by a real acoustic source within the body and potentially audible to the examiner. This group contains the treatable and the dangerous causes.

Mechanism of subjective tinnitus

Cochlear damage reduces afferent input in specific frequency bands. Central auditory structures respond with increased spontaneous firing, increased neural synchrony and tonotopic map reorganisation, generating a percept. Limbic and autonomic networks including the amygdala, anterior cingulate and insula determine whether that percept is ignored or becomes distressing, which explains why two patients with identical audiograms have completely different disability.

Causes to identify

  • Sensorineural: presbycusis, noise induced loss, ototoxicity, sudden loss, Ménière disease, vestibular schwannoma.
  • Conductive: wax, otitis media with effusion, otosclerosis, tympanic perforation.
  • Pulsatile arterial: atherosclerotic carotid stenosis, fibromuscular dysplasia, carotid or vertebral dissection, dural arteriovenous fistula, arteriovenous malformation, glomus tumours, aberrant internal carotid artery, persistent stapedial artery, hyperdynamic states from anaemia, thyrotoxicosis and pregnancy.
  • Pulsatile venous: idiopathic intracranial hypertension, sigmoid sinus diverticulum and dehiscence, high riding jugular bulb, venous sinus stenosis.
  • Somatosounds: palatal myoclonus producing a clicking tinnitus, middle ear myoclonus of tensor tympani and stapedius, and patulous Eustachian tube producing breath synchronous sound with autophony.
  • Drugs: salicylates, quinine, aminoglycosides, loop diuretics, platinum agents, some antidepressants.
  • Temporomandibular joint dysfunction and cervical spine disorders, which produce somatic tinnitus modulable by jaw or neck movement.

Nasal Polyps

Benign oedematous outgrowths of sinonasal mucosa arising most often from the ethmoid sinuses and prolapsing into the middle meatus and nasal cavity. They are a manifestation of chronic rhinosinusitis rather than a disease in themselves, and their presence defines the polyp phenotype of chronic rhinosinusitis.

Prevalence and associations

Around 1 to 4 percent of the general population. Associations that must be actively sought:

  • Asthma in 40 to 65 percent of polyp patients.
  • Aspirin exacerbated respiratory disease, comprising asthma, polyps and nonsteroidal anti inflammatory drug sensitivity, in around 10 percent. This subgroup has more aggressive disease, higher recurrence and a distinct treatment pathway.
  • Cystic fibrosis, which must be excluded in every child with nasal polyps, where the prevalence of polyps is 20 to 50 percent. Polyps in a child are cystic fibrosis until proven otherwise.
  • Primary ciliary dyskinesia.
  • Allergic fungal rhinosinusitis.
  • Eosinophilic granulomatosis with polyangiitis.
  • Non steroidal exacerbated disease and, in some series, allergic rhinitis, though the association with atopy is weaker than commonly assumed.

Pathology

Polyps are oedematous stroma with a loose extracellular matrix, sparse blood vessels and glands, and dense inflammatory infiltrate. In Western populations the infiltrate is predominantly eosinophilic with type 2 cytokines interleukin 4, 5 and 13, local immunoglobulin E production frequently against Staphylococcus aureus superantigens, and reduced tissue plasminogen activator with excess fibrin deposition producing the characteristic oedema. In East Asian populations a higher proportion are neutrophilic with a type 1 or type 3 profile, which is less corticosteroid responsive.

The critical rule on laterality

Bilateral polyps are inflammatory disease. Unilateral polyps are a neoplasm until proven otherwise and require imaging and histology in every case. The differential includes inverted papilloma, juvenile nasopharyngeal angiofibroma in an adolescent male, antrochoanal polyp, squamous cell carcinoma, adenocarcinoma, olfactory neuroblastoma, lymphoma, melanoma, encephalocele and meningocele. Never remove a unilateral nasal mass in clinic without imaging, since biopsy of an encephalocele or an angiofibroma has catastrophic consequences.

Antrochoanal polyp: a solitary polyp arising from the maxillary sinus, passing through an accessory ostium and extending posteriorly into the choana and nasopharynx. It occurs in younger patients, is unilateral, is not associated with eosinophilic disease, and does not respond to steroid. Treatment is complete surgical removal including the maxillary antral origin, since incomplete removal causes recurrence.
